Do you need to book Nanhai Guanyin & Puji Temple in advance?
No — Nanhai Guanyin & Puji Temple in Putuoshan does not need an advance reservation. Buy at the gate or walk in, depending on whether the site charges at all. That makes it one of the sights you can leave to the day, which is worth knowing when the rest of a China itinerary has to be booked a week out.

How a foreign visitor actually books it
The 33 m gilded Nanhai Guanyin statue area and the main temples (Puji, Fayu, Huiji) have small separate incense/entry fees (roughly ¥5–10 each) on top of the island ticket. Buy on site; passport not needed for these small temple tickets.
What else to know
The seaside bronze Guanyin is the island's landmark and the focus for most pilgrims; Puji Temple is the largest and oldest monastery. This is an active, important pilgrimage site, not just scenery — you'll be among genuine worshippers, especially on Guanyin's festival days, when the island is packed. Dress and behave as you would in a working temple.
What to still watch for
No reservation does not mean no friction. Carry your passport — it is the ID checked wherever one is checked, and a photo of it is not accepted. Where there is a paid gate, expect the counter to want a domestic payment app rather than a card, which is worth setting up before you land.
